Gilbert, AZ: Friday, June 22, 2018
Today USA BMX announced Lemoore, CA as the last stop of the 2018 USA BMX National Series and the addition of a UCI Pro Series race at Chula Vista BMX on Hall of Fame weekend.
USA BMX has secured the remaining open weekend on the National Series schedule for October 19-21 as it awarded Lemoore, CA and Lemoore BMX Raceway the Fall Nationals. “Our selection of Lemoore BMX Raceway is a testament to the BMX program Derek and Michele Weiser run. In a very short period of time, they have developed a great facility and awesome track, and we are thrilled to host the Fall Nationals at Lemoore BMX Raceway,” stated John David, USA BMX COO.
Additionally, USA BMX will host, for the first time ever, a UCI Pro Series event in conjunction with the Southwest DK Gold Cup Championship and USA BMX Hall of Fame weekend in Chula Vista, CA. All racing including the pro event will take place on the Chula Vista BMX track. Tyler Brown, Chula Vista BMX Track Operator, and 2018 UCI Masters World Champion adds, “Hosting a USA BMX/UCI Pro Series event at Chula Vista BMX is an honor. Much less the second points event for Olympic qualifying in the US is huge! This track is home to more Pros than any track in the country so it's going to be a battle no one wants to miss!”
USA BMX AA Pro and 2020 Olympic hopeful Justin Posey had this to say, "I'm thrilled that a pro race will be held on the USA BMX track at Chula Vista. The track is one of the best in the country and has a lot to offer for racers of all ages. It is exciting knowing it will be in conjunction with the hall of fame ceremony as there is so much prestige involved with this event. Not only will the pros get to put on a show for the hall of famers, but for the city of Chula Vista and the entire Southern California community. I'm happy to see Tyler and Kas Brown rewarded for all the time and effort they've put into this amazing track!"
About USA BMX: Founded in 1977, the American Bicycle Association (ABA) is the world’s largest BMX racing organization with over 70,000 members racing at more than 300 sanctioned tracks across North America. United States operations are conducted under the brand USA BMX and Canadian operations are known as BMX Canada.
